ANNE ARUNDEL COUNTY, MD — Five Anne Arundel County public high schools were among Maryland's 35 best in a U.S. News & World Report ranking released Tuesday.
Here are where Anne Arundel County Public Schools ranked statewide:
- Chesapeake Science Point (Hanover), No. 11
- Severna Park High School, No. 12
- South River High School (Edgewater), No. 22
- Arundel High School (Gambrills), No. 26
- Broadneck High School, No. 35
- Old Mill High School (Millersville), No. 60
- Southern High School (Harwood), No. 67
- Chesapeake High School (Pasadena), No. 81
- Northeast High School (Pasadena), No. 84
- Annapolis High School, No. 98
- Glen Burnie High School, No. 116
- North County High School (Glen Burnie), No. 139
- Meade High School (Odenton), No. 142
- AACPS Virtual Academy (Arnold), No. 153
- Anne Arundel Evening High School (Severna Park), Unranked
- Central Special School (Edgewater), Unranked
- Phoenix Academy (Annapolis), Unranked
- Ruth Parker Eason School (Millersville), Unranked
The rankings did not mention Crofton High School.

Here's where Anne Arundel County's top five schools ranked nationally:
- Chesapeake Science Point (Hanover), No. 595
- Severna Park High School, No. 624
- South River High School (Edgewater), No. 1,208
- Arundel High School (Gambrills), No. 1,371
- Broadneck High School, No. 1,820
About 39 percent of Maryland high schools were ranked in the top 25 percent nationwide. That's the fourth-highest ratio in the country behind only Massachusetts, Connecticut and New Jersey.

The top high schools have students who score exceptionally high on math, reading and science assessments. They also have strong performance among under-served students. High school graduation rates and college readiness among graduates are also measured.
